About the Artwork
Three Comrades
between 1934 and 1943
Harry Rein
1908-1969
American
----------
Woodcut printed in black ink on laid japan paper
Image: 10 × 13 5/8 inches (25.4 × 34.6 cm) Sheet: 13 7/8 × 16 1/4 inches (35.2 × 41.3 cm)
Prints
Prints, Drawings & Photographs
Gift of the Works Progress Administration, Federal Art Project
43.340
Public Domain
Markings
Signed, on block, lower left: HR Signed, in pencil, lower right: Harry Rein
Inscribed, in pencil, lower center: Three Comrades Inscribed, lower right corner: 11
Stamp, lower left: FEDERAL ART PROJECT | NYC WPA

Credit Line for Reproduction
All works created under the Federal Art Project (FAP) are in the public domain.
Harry Rein, Three Comrades, between 1934 and 1943, woodcut printed in black ink on laid japan paper. Detroit Institute of Arts, Gift of the Works Progress Administration, Federal Art Project, 43.340.
